Note:
The search coil is waterproof, but the control housing is not waterproof.
The detection depth depends on the size of the metal.
The larger the metal, the greater the detection depth.
Taking coins as the standard, the detection depth is 16cm.
Q1:The reasons why nothing can be detected may but are not limited to the following problems:
1. Sweep the search coil too fast.
2. The search coil is not parallel with the ground.
3. The wire was not successfully connected.
4. The target range is eliminated when setting DISC.
5. The sensitivity set too low.
Q2:What should I do if the metal detector keeps beeping?
1. It is not recommended to test indoors. Metal in the building will interfere with the detection signal and beep continuously.
2. Not recommended for use in highly mineralized areas. For this, you can try to reduce the sensitivity and increase the height between the search coil and the ground.
3. In areas with more metal debris, you can use the DISC mode to select the target you want.
